Source: TestScenarioResults.java
...30 public boolean equals(Object o) {31 return reflectionEquals(this, o);32 }33 @Override34 public int hashCode() {35 return reflectionHashCode(this);36 }37 @Override38 public String toString() {39 return reflectionToString(this);40 }41}...

Let’s put it short: Appium Desktop = Appium Server + Inspector. When Appium Server runs automation test scripts, Appium Inspector can identify the UI elements of every application under test. The core structure of an Appium Inspector is to ensure that you discover every visible app element when you develop your test scripts. Desired Capabilities is a class used to declare a set of basic requirements such as combinations of browsers, operating systems, browser versions, etc. to perform automated cross browser testing of a web application.
